    Journaling Helps Process Emotions

    bookOne of the main ways journaling rewires your brain for positivity is by helping you process your emotions. When you write down your thoughts, you’re able to take a step back and reflect on what you’re feeling. This can give you a sense of clarity and allow you to better understand the emotions you’re experiencing. Instead of letting negative feelings build up and fester, journaling gives you an outlet to express them healthily.

    This process of writing down your feelings can be therapeutic and allows your brain to work through emotions in a more productive way. When you acknowledge and process your feelings on paper, you’re giving your brain the space it needs to heal and shift toward a more positive outlook.

    Focusing on Gratitude Shifts Your Perspective

    Another way journaling rewires your brain is by helping you focus on gratitude. Practicing gratitude is one of the most effective ways to boost your mood and reframe your thoughts. When you make journaling a daily habit, you can incorporate gratitude into your routine by writing down three things you’re thankful for each day. Research has shown that regularly practicing gratitude can improve overall mental health, reduce stress, and even increase feelings of happiness. By focusing on the positive aspects of your life, you’re training your brain to look for the good rather than dwelling on the negative. Over time, this shift in focus can lead to a more optimistic mindset.

    Journaling Reinforces Positive Affirmations

    Writing down positive affirmations in your journal is another great way to rewire your brain. Positive affirmations are short, powerful statements that help challenge negative thoughts and beliefs. For example, you could write something like, “I am worthy of love and success” or “I am capable of achieving my goals.” When you repeat these affirmations in your journal, your brain begins to internalize them and shifts away from self-doubt and negativity. The more you affirm positive thoughts, the more your brain will begin to believe them. This process can gradually replace limiting beliefs with empowering ones, helping you develop a more positive self-image and a stronger sense of self-worth.

    Journaling Encourages Mindfulness

    In addition to helping, you process emotions and focus on gratitude, journaling also encourages mindfulness. When you sit down to write, you’re bringing your attention to the present moment. This practice of being fully present can help reduce anxiety and stress, as it pulls you out of negative thought patterns and into a calm, grounded space. Mindfulness through journaling allows you to focus on what’s happening right now, rather than dwelling on the past or worrying about the future. This kind of awareness can help you develop a more positive outlook, as you become more attuned to the good things in your life as they happen.

    Creates a Stronger Outer Teeth Surfaceproducts

    One of the benefits of using fluoridated care products is that it helps create a stronger outer teeth surface. This is because fluoride binds to the hydroxyapatite crystals in your tooth enamel, making them more resistant to decay. In fact, studies have shown that using fluoridated toothpaste can reduce cavities by up to 40%. This number increases to 60% when fluoride is combined with other preventive measures, such as sealants.

    Reduces the Growth of Harmful Oral Bacteria

    Another benefit of fluoridated care products is that it helps reduce the growth of harmful oral bacteria. This is because fluoride inhibits the production of enzymes that these bacteria need to survive. As a result, using fluoridated toothpaste can help reduce plaque and gingivitis. In fact, one study showed that using fluoride toothpaste was more effective at reducing gingivitis than using non-fluoride toothpaste.

    However, keep in mind that fluoride has also been linked to a condition called fluorosis. This is when the teeth become discolored and brittle. It usually only occurs when a child ingests too much fluoride while their teeth develop. Therefore, it’s important to use fluoridated care products as directed and avoid giving them to children under six.     Dental Procedures Have Become Less Invasive

    teethOne of the main reasons dental procedures have become more popular is because they have become less invasive and more comfortable. This is thanks to advances in technology that have made it possible to treat dental problems with less invasiveness. In addition, new materials and techniques have made it possible to make dental procedures more comfortable for patients. As a result, patients are more likely to undergo dental procedures when they know that they will be comfortable and the procedure will be less invasive.

    An excellent example of this is that, clear aligners are now being used more often to straighten teeth because they are less visible and more comfortable than metal braces.

    The Rise in Popularity of Cosmetic Dentistry

    teethThe beauty industry has long been driven by the quest for eternal youth and perfection. A recent study conducted by the American Academy of Cosmetic Dentistry (AACD) found that most Americans believe that a great smile is an important social asset. The AACD also found that the number one reason people choose to visit a dentist is to improve their smile. While the AACD’s findings are not surprising, they do shed light on a trend that is becoming increasingly popular: cosmetic dentistry.

    Cosmetic dentistry is a branch of dental care that focuses on aesthetics, or the appearance of teeth, gums, and bites.
